Former AGF Accuses EFCC of Concealing Crucial Statements in Ongoing Fraud Trial

Ahmed Idris, the former Accountant-General of the Federation, has alleged that the Economic and Financial Crimes Commission (EFCC) deliberately withheld key statements he made during interrogation from being presented in court.

Idris is standing trial on a 14-count charge alongside Geoffrey Akindele, Mohammed Kudu Usman, and Gezawa Commodity Market and Exchange Limited at the High Court in Maitama, Federal Capital Territory. All defendants have pleaded not guilty to the charges related to money laundering and diversion of public funds. Idris was arrested on May 16, 2022.

He claimed that the EFCC failed to submit three of the 16 statements he gave during their investigation. The statements in question—dated June 10, June 27, and July 5, 2022—were allegedly dictated to him by investigators without the presence of his legal team.

The presiding judge, Justice Halilu Yusuf, has ordered a trial-within-trial to assess the admissibility of Idris’ confessional statements.

Idris’ lawyer, Chris Uche, accused the EFCC of deceiving his client by promising that no charges would be filed if he disclosed incriminating information about a former finance minister and several governors. Idris also argued that his statements were coerced and violated sections 15(4) and 17(1)(2) of the Administration of Criminal Justice Act (ACJA) 2015. He noted that his legal counsel was absent during interrogations, which were not video recorded.

EFCC investigator Hayatudeen Suleiman denied the claims, maintaining that 13 of Idris’ 16 statements had already been tendered in court.

The trial resumed on Wednesday, with Idris testifying about his experiences with the anti-graft agency. The case was adjourned to July 17 for cross-examination.
